This course explains how to design the logical components (organizational units, user accounts, and security groups) of a Windows Server 2003 network. Objectives:After completing this course, students will be able to:

This course is for anyone preparing for the Microsoft Certification Exam 70-297 or for anyone who wants to learn more about Windows Server 2003 infrastructure.
